What is a PP/PE Compression Fitting Tee Mold?

A PP/PE Compression Fitting Tee Mold is a specialized tool used in the injection molding process to create compression fitting tees. These tees are crucial components in plumbing and pipeline systems, allowing for the connection of three pipes at a 90-degree angle. The fittings are typically made from Polypropylene (PP) or Polyethylene (PE), two durable thermoplastics known for their resistance to chemicals, heat, and pressure. The mold itself is designed with high precision to ensure the fittings created are uniform, strong, and capable of withstanding the demands of fluid or gas systems.


Why PP/PE Compression Fitting Tee Mold is Important?

1. Durability and Reliability:

  Fittings produced using the PP/PE compression fitting tee mold are strong and long-lasting. Polypropylene and polyethylene materials are known for their resistance to corrosion, rust, and chemical degradation, making them ideal for use in water supply, gas distribution, and industrial pipelines. The precision molding process ensures that every tee fitting can endure significant pressure without leaking or breaking.


2. High-Quality Connections:

  Compression fittings created with these molds provide a secure, leak-proof connection between pipes. The tee fittings are designed to fit snugly around pipes, and when tightened, they create a strong seal without the need for welding, soldering, or adhesives. This ease of installation, combined with the strength of the connection, makes these fittings essential for many plumbing systems.


3. Versatility:

  The PP/PE compression fitting tee mold is used to produce fittings that are suitable for a wide range of applications. Whether it's connecting pipes in agricultural irrigation systems, gas pipelines, or potable water distribution, these fittings are adaptable to various needs. The mold can produce different sizes of tee fittings, making it a versatile tool for manufacturers who cater to multiple industries.


4. Cost-Efficiency:

  Using PP or PE for compression fittings is not only effective but also cost-efficient. These materials are affordable compared to metal alternatives and provide comparable strength and durability. The compression fitting tee mold allows for mass production of fittings with minimal waste, reducing costs for manufacturers while still delivering high-quality products.


5. Precision and Customization:

  The molds are engineered with high accuracy to ensure that every fitting produced meets stringent industry standards. Additionally, manufacturers can customize the molds to create fittings in different sizes and configurations, depending on the specific needs of their customers. This precision ensures that the fittings will work seamlessly within various piping systems.


The Process of Making PP/PE Compression Fitting Tee Mold

1. Designing the Mold:

  The process begins with designing the mold, often using CAD software to ensure the fittings meet exact specifications. The design includes the mold cavity, which shapes the plastic into the desired tee fitting form.


2. Injection Molding:

  Once the mold is ready, the injection molding process begins. The chosen thermoplastic (PP or PE) is heated until it becomes molten, and then it's injected into the mold cavity under high pressure. As the plastic fills the mold, it takes on the shape of the compression tee.


3. Cooling and Ejection:

  After the molten plastic has filled the mold, it is cooled and solidified. Once the fitting has hardened, the mold opens, and the completed fitting is ejected. The mold is then ready to produce the next fitting, making this a fast and efficient manufacturing process.


4. Quality Control:

  Each fitting undergoes rigorous testing to ensure it meets industry standards. This includes checks for strength, precision, and compatibility with various pipe systems. Once approved, the fittings are ready for distribution and use in various pipeline projects.


Applications of PP/PE Compression Fitting Tee Mold Products

1. Water Supply Systems:

  Compression fittings made from PP or PE are commonly used in potable water distribution systems. Their corrosion resistance makes them perfect for long-term use in environments where water quality and consistency are essential.


2. Irrigation:

  In agricultural settings, compression fittings are essential for setting up reliable irrigation systems. The tee fittings allow for branching off main supply lines, providing water to different sections of crops with efficiency and precision.


3. Gas Distribution:

  The strength and chemical resistance of PP and PE make them ideal for use in gas pipelines. The fittings produced by these molds can withstand high-pressure environments while maintaining a secure seal to prevent gas leaks.


4. Industrial Applications:

  Many industries rely on compression fittings for their piping systems, whether it's for chemical transportation, waste management, or cooling systems. The versatility of PP/PE fittings ensures that they are used in a wide variety of industrial applications.
